Pengaruh Serat Polypropylene Terhadap Pola Retak dan Kuat Tekan Beton Berbasis Agregat Ringan Batu Apung

I.G.A. Neny Purnawirati, Fajar Surya Herlambang

Abstract


Lightweight concrete based on pumice aggregate has relatively high compressive strength; however, it is brittle and prone to cracking under loading, which can reduce the durability and service life of structures. The addition of polypropylene fibers is expected to improve crack resistance and enhance the mechanical properties of concrete. This study aims to evaluate the effect of polypropylene fiber addition on the compressive strength, splitting tensile strength, and crack pattern of structural lightweight concrete. An experimental method was employed using polypropylene fiber contents of 0%, 0.02%, 0.04%, and 0.06% by concrete volume. Tests were conducted on compressive strength, splitting tensile strength, and crack patterns at the age of 28 days. The results indicate that the addition of 0.02% polypropylene fibers produced the highest compressive strength of 22.20 MPa and the highest splitting tensile strength of 2.56 MPa compared to concrete without fibers. The addition of polypropylene fibers was also able to reduce crack width and control crack propagation, resulting in a more ductile failure behavior. However, higher fiber contents reduced the workability of the concrete mixture and decreased compressive strength due to less uniform fiber distribution. Based on these findings, the use of 0.02% polypropylene fiber is recommended as the optimum content to improve the mechanical performance and crack resistance of structural lightweight concrete without significantly reducing workability. Further studies are recommended to investigate fiber combinations or variations in concrete strength in order to evaluate long-term durability and crack behavior.
